Output 43a721840916b2f0f85f27d02a9df81e133f4b135d3c08448eec4f5152981965:0

value
645100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dd81e72ad573340547a6ed340151b54921a9946 OP_EQUAL
address
34QpRKA4HYxmqimotTQVR7XcyuvfEwH8Yb
transaction
43a721840916b2f0f85f27d02a9df81e133f4b135d3c08448eec4f5152981965
spent
true